Providing you can get to the HD, you can buy a SATA/SSD to USB cable which once you have another machine to connect to will see the internal drive as another drive, that way you can copy/drag files off it.
Alternaitvely you can use some boot media (USB drive/CD DVD rom) and boot from this and accomplish the same outcome. Every Linux distro you can create a boot iso via USB (unetbootin) or DVD room. I assume you can do the same in MS, but no idea how it would be done as I don't use it.
